What is a Non-Profit Organization Project Proposal Template?
A Non-Profit Organization Project Proposal Template is a structured document that outlines a proposed project aimed at securing funding or support for a non-profit initiative. This template typically includes sections such as the project's goals, objectives, budget, and timeline. It serves as a vital tool for non-profits to communicate their mission and impact effectively to potential donors and stakeholders.
Why you might need a Non-Profit Organization Project Proposal Template
Organizations require project proposal templates to streamline the application process for grants and funding. These templates ensure that critical information is presented clearly and consistently, which helps convince stakeholders of the project's feasibility and impact. Additionally, having a well-structured template simplifies repetitive tasks, allowing non-profits to focus more on their mission and activities rather than document formatting.

Non-Profit Organization Project Proposal Template from scratch vs uploading existing files to modify
Users can choose to either create project proposals from scratch or modify existing documents. Starting from scratch allows for complete customization, helping to tailor the proposal to specific needs. On the other hand, uploading an existing file can save time and effort, especially if the document contains information that only needs slight revisions. Deciding which method to use depends on the individual requirements of the proposal.
